Help with Remote Start circuit board

I'm having troubles with my remote start and i have experience in digital electronics but i have a question. Ill make this short, back in July, i had shut my car off after driving it and the starter automatically turned on and i could not get it to stop. I ended up unhooking the Negative battery terminal and just guessing, taking out the remote start main unit. That solved my issued. Ive been driving the car without it ever since.

Now im trying to get it to work and its quite simple how it works im learning. The starter wire goes directly from the main box to the cars factory wire. And it looks fine so that's not the issue. Someone in another forum said that if i have continuity between the starter output and any of the +12V inputs, then it was a bad relay. Theres 3 relays. I know at least one is for the parking lights. On the bigger one, I do get continuity between all 4 poles, but i can not find any info on it because there is not part numbers or anything on it.

Can anyone help?? :confused: Could it be that relay? If so, what is it? I think its a DPDT but not 100% positive.
